Online & Distance Learning at Utah State University
Many students take online classes at Utah State University. Among 28,904 students, 5,333 (18%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 11,938 (41%) took at least some classes online.

Earnings for Computer & Information Sciences Graduates from Utah State University
Students who complete Utah State University’s Computer & Information Sciences program earn at the following median levels (per the U.S. Department of Education’s College Scorecard):
| Years After Graduation | Median Earnings |
|---|---|
| 1 year | $65,903 |
| 2 years | $69,338 |
| 3 years | $78,293 |
| 4 years | $91,862 |
| 5 years | $100,878 |
How does this compare to the school overall? At the four-year mark, Computer & Information Sciences graduates from Utah State University take home a median $91,862, compared with $48,041 for all Utah State University graduates — about 91% higher than the school-wide median.
Median Debt at Graduation
Typical debt at graduation for Computer & Information Sciences graduates from Utah State University is $17,996.
